Eid can become a 'super-spreading' event.
A woman buys jewelry at a bazaar ahead of the Muslim Eid al-Fitr festival in Karachi on May 21, 2020. / AFP / Rizwan TABASSUMThe Muslim Judicial Council has urged the Muslim community to exercise social distancing and stay at home during the upcoming Eid celebration, saying the day could become a “super-spreading event”.
“Eid can potentially become a super-spreading event which could result in many more people dying, especially if people disobey lockdown regulations and start visiting family. “We recommend that the community tune in to their radio or television on Saturday evening to learn whether the moon for Shawaal has been sighted and which day Eid ul-Fitr will be.”The MJC also recommended that families do not gather for their Eid meal and instead practice physical distancing to prevent risks associated with Covid-19.
